May is super busy and hectic for us with the kids' Spring sports in full swing and school winding down, so my main goal for the meal plan was easy. Here's what we have this month:
- Easy freezer-friendly breakfast recipes, including Freezer Breakfast Burritos and Lemon Crumb Muffins
- Fresh and simple snacks with lots of fruits and veggies
- Quick and easy prep dinners like Garlic Parmesan Shrimp and Angel Hair and Crockpot Sloppy Joes
- A few grilling recipes to start off the season. Plus, we'll be having a Memorial Day Cookout on May 30.
